1. Collect Your Upcycled Materials
The first step in creating DIY dollhouse furniture is to gather materials that would otherwise be thrown away. You'd be surprised at how many everyday items can be transformed into stylish miniatures for your dollhouse. Here are some common materials you can upcycle:
- Cardboard : Great for making furniture like chairs, tables, and shelves. It's sturdy, easy to cut, and can be painted or covered in fabric.
- Wooden Skewers or Craft Sticks : Perfect for building furniture frames, legs, or even as material for making tiny logs or planks.
- Old Jewelry : Broken necklaces or earrings can be repurposed into mini furniture details like drawer handles, lamps, or mirrors.
- Bottle Caps : Use as bases for tables, stools, or as wheels for a mini cart.
- Fabric Scraps : Use old clothing or fabric remnants to upholster couches, chairs, or cushions.
- Plastic Bottles or Containers : Cut into shapes to create storage bins, planters, or other functional items.
- Old Magazines/Newspapers : Ideal for crafting wallpaper, rugs, or even tiny decorative items like picture frames.
2. Choose Your Furniture Style
Before you start crafting, it's helpful to decide on the overall style of the furniture you're making. Are you looking for something modern and minimalist, or do you prefer a vintage, shabby-chic look? The style will guide your design and choice of materials. Here are a few common dollhouse furniture styles to consider:
- Modern : Sleek lines, neutral colors, and minimal details.
- Victorian : Intricate woodwork, elegant upholstery, and ornate detailing.
- Rustic/Farmhouse : Use of reclaimed wood, distressed finishes, and simple, sturdy designs.
- Mid-Century Modern : Clean shapes, retro colors, and functional designs.
Once you've picked your style, gather inspiration from online resources, magazines, or your favorite real-life furniture pieces to create a vision for your dollhouse.
3. Make Basic Furniture Pieces
Here's a step-by-step guide for crafting some essential furniture pieces for your dollhouse using upcycled materials.
1. Dollhouse Chair (Using Craft Sticks)
Materials Needed : Craft sticks, glue, scissors, paint or fabric.
- Step 1 : Use 4 craft sticks for the legs of the chair. Glue them together to form a square or rectangular base, depending on the chair style.
- Step 2 : Cut and glue additional sticks to create the backrest and seat of the chair. Arrange them to your desired height and width.
- Step 3 : Add support beams by gluing extra sticks diagonally across the frame.
- Step 4 : Once the glue dries, sand any rough edges and paint the chair in your chosen color. If you want to upholster the seat, glue a small piece of fabric onto it.
2. Coffee Table (Using Bottle Caps and Cardboard)
Materials Needed : Bottle caps, cardboard, glue, paint, and any other decorative items you want to use (buttons, beads, etc.).
- Step 1 : For the tabletop, cut a small square or round piece of cardboard.
- Step 2 : Glue 4 bottle caps to the corners of the cardboard to act as the table legs.
- Step 3 : Once the table is assembled, paint the entire structure to match your desired color scheme. You can add embellishments like beads or small buttons for additional details.
3. Dollhouse Sofa (Using Cardboard and Fabric)
Materials Needed : Cardboard, fabric scraps, glue, scissors, and cotton stuffing.
- Step 1 : Cut pieces of cardboard to create the frame of the sofa. You'll need a base piece, two side pieces, and a backrest piece.
- Step 2 : Glue the cardboard pieces together to form the structure of the sofa.
- Step 3 : Cut fabric to fit the cushions and frame of the sofa. Glue the fabric securely around the cardboard pieces. For a soft look, you can stuff the cushions with cotton or foam.
- Step 4 : Attach the cushions to the sofa frame, and add decorative throw pillows made from smaller fabric scraps.
4. Paint and Decorate
After assembling your dollhouse furniture, it's time to bring it to life with color and decoration.
- Paint : Choose acrylic paints for a smooth finish and vibrant colors. You can paint the furniture in solid colors or create patterns and textures to match your desired aesthetic.
- Fabric : Upholster cushions, chairs, and sofas with fabric scraps that fit the theme of your dollhouse. You can glue fabric directly to the furniture or sew small pieces together for a more authentic look.
- Add Details : Tiny accessories like buttons, beads, and rhinestones can enhance the look of your furniture. For instance, add a small bead to a chair to act as a decorative knob, or glue tiny beads to the edges of a table for a more ornate design.
5. Final Touches
The small details make a huge difference in the look of your dollhouse furniture. Here are some ideas for finishing touches:
- Miniature Books : Use tiny pieces of cardboard or wood to create little books for shelves or coffee tables.
- Rugs and Curtains : Use fabric scraps to make mini rugs and curtains that will add personality to the rooms.
- Mirrors and Frames : Old jewelry can be used to create tiny mirrors or picture frames, adding a touch of elegance.
